Amid escalating tensions with Pakistan and Operation Sindoor, National Security Advisor Ajit Doval Thursday briefed Prime Minister Narendra Modi at the latter's residence here.

The Pakistani NSA, who is also the Director General of the ISI, has reportedly spoken to Doval in an effort to de-escalate the situation.
India is believed to have told friendly nations that it did not want to escalate the situation after carrying out missile attacks on terrorists' hideouts in Pakistan and Pakistan-Occupied Jammu and Kashmir (PoJK), but is ready to retaliate if the neighbouring country decides to escalate.
